While on holiday I recorded a number of progs on sky+
While we were away there was a power cut and when I returned I had to put in my new sky card. I have now noticed that the free % shows 8% but the total of the programs I have recorded since my return is about 30% Anyone got any ideas. I have marked all the programs to keep and have set it to record around 15% tonight to see what happens. Regards Bryce Preston |

It looks like the same problem I had a few days ago, (Mine was a faulty gang socket where the digibox was plugged in) So it had powered off during the night. When I'd repaired the socket and powered the digibox back up,The programmes I'd recorded only showed two instead of four and pressing select would'nt bring them to play back :-( Looks like you've lost the lot because of the power cut (Obviously the digibox could'nt record without power going to it and no doubt the loss of power probably upset the timer recordings you set too?) I have marked all the programs to keep and have set it to record around 15% tonight to see what happens. No doubt it'll be o-k but when I phoned the monkey at Sky after two more failed recordings,A HD format finally cured it. Regards Bryce Preston |

Regards Bryce Preston Thanks for help System would not let me record very much so have downloaded all programs to tape then did a full system reset which gave me back all my disc space. Again thanks regards Bryce Preston |
